About the AssignmentAs a licensed Customs Specialist, you will play a key role in ensuring smooth, compliant, and efficient movement of goods across international markets, with a strong focus on Europe and China. You will be part of a Test Vehicles & Logistics organization that supports the full lifecycle of test vehicles and related spare parts in a global automotive environment.
You will collaborate closely with internal stakeholders such as Logistics, Purchasing, Finance and Legal, as well as external logistics partners, to secure a seamless end-to-end import/export process while minimizing regulatory risks.
Job Description- Ensure imports and exports comply with EU, Swedish, and Chinese customs regulations.
- Verify the accuracy and completeness of customs documentation, including commercial invoices, packing lists, declarations, certificates of origin, and HS classifications.
- Classify automotive components and finished goods according to HS codes and support assessment of duties, tariffs, and taxes.
- Monitor regulatory changes and update internal customs processes accordingly.
- Conduct internal audits, identify risk areas, and propose corrective actions.
- Act as the main point of contact for customs-related matters for internal stakeholders.
